  • Patent number: 4169556
    Abstract: A jet discharge device comprises separate inlets for liquid and solid particles and a tubular mouthpiece of flat cross-sectional shape in which the solid particles and liquid are to be mixed and ejected from a front face of the mouthpiece. Wear of narrow side walls of the mouthpiece is minimized by locating the solid particle inlet completely within the lateral boundaries of the liquid jet formed within the mouthpiece and by arranging the liquid nozzle so that most, if not all, of the liquid jet is spaced from the narrow side walls. Wear of the narrow side walls is also minimized by providing auxiliary liquid jets along the narrow side walls to restrict engagement of solid particles therewith.

  • Patent number: 4148818
    Abstract: Disiloxanes of the general formula (CH.sub.2 .dbd.CHR.sub.2 Si).sub.2 O, where R represents the same or different, monovalent hydrocarbon radicals, are obtained by reacting a compound of the formula (CH.sub.2 .dbd.CHRClSi).sub.2 O with a Grignard compound of the formula RMgX, where R is the same as above and X represents chlorine, bromine or iodine.

  • Patent number: 4126630
    Abstract: A process for preparing oxime containing silicon compounds which comprises reacting an oxime with a silicon compound having at least three nitrogen atoms linked to the same silicon atom through Si--N bonding per molecule.

  • Patent number: 3992428
    Abstract: An improved process for preparing bis-(trimethylsilyl-)urea which comprises reacting urea with hexamethyldisilazane in the presence of a catalytic amount of salts selected from the class consisting of ammonia, basic amine comounds and quaternary ammonium hydroxides.
